Data Engineer (gcp)

London, ENG, GB, United Kingdom

Job Description

Overview



We are seeking a skilled Data Engineer to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for designing and implementing data solutions, ensuring data is stored securely and efficiently.

Key Responsibilities

- Architect and build data pipelines on GCP integrating structured, semi-structured, and unstructured data sources.

- Design, implement, and optimize Graph Database solutions using Neo4j, Cypher queries, and GCP integrations.

- Develop ETL/ELT workflows using Dataflow, Pub/Sub, BigQuery, and Cloud Storage.

- Design graph models for real-world applications such as fraud detection, network analysis, and knowledge graphs.

- Optimize performance of graph queries and design for scalability.

- Support ingestion of large-scale datasets using Apache Beam, Spark, or Kafka into GCP environments.

- Implement metadata management, security, and data governance using Data Catalog and IAM.

- Work across functional teams and clients in diverse EMEA time zones and project settings.
